Output 58d716cce094ce1d2e66c379214cc7424c389a464d544213542facfae598b5c4:89

value
148694
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 37adb396f1433a37e2502d5196074fc7c73c46c2a9d2320e3f7f67fa94678896
address
bc1px7km89h3gvar0cjs94gevp60clrnc3kz48fryr3l0anl49r83ztqpu8x7c
transaction
58d716cce094ce1d2e66c379214cc7424c389a464d544213542facfae598b5c4
spent
true